  • Coherent hammer technique - not the strongest setting but it may work on a slightly out of tune piano - you also can tune always 2 strings from 3 by muting the other one always, gives a more focused tone.

    There are also 3ds sixths and fast beating intervals to be used , to control the justness of the 4ths and 5ths all along (and obtain a neat progression of all intervals, which is one of the finality the other being using the harmony/resonance of the instrument in the justness of intervals.
